I cannot get the examples in the manual to work. They don't produce any output apart from the separator.
Is this a known bug? How to reproduce: svn co --depth files https://svn.apache.org/repos/asf/subversion/trunk subversion $ svn log -l 10 subversion -- this works OK $ svn log -r {2014-11-30} subversion ------------------------------------------------------------------------ $ svn log -r {2014-11-30T00:00:00} subversion ------------------------------------------------------------------------ This was tried on minotaur, using svn, version 1.7.9 (r1462340) compiled Jun 3 2013, 11:33:48 I have the same problems with the following version svn, version 1.8.10 (r1615264) compiled Aug 11 2014, 11:33:45 on x86_64-apple-darwin13.0.0 ================= There's also a minor documentation error, the manual says: If you want to include the 27th in your search, you can either specify the 27th with the time ({"2006-11-27 23:59"}), or just specify the next day ({2006-11-28}). The phrase "the next day" should be "the previous day" or "the day before"
